America Photo Playing Cards

Although Congress set aside Yellowstone National Park in 1872, there was no real system of national parks until a federal bureau, the National Park Service, was created on August 25, 1916 to manage those areas then assigned to the U.S. Department of the Interior.  Since 1872 the National Park Service has grown to include more than 350 units or areas, encompassing approximately 80.7 million acres.  The National Park System is dedicated to preserving historical, natural and cultural places/events that are worthy of the concern and attention of our generation and future generations.  National Parks represent the grand diversity that is America.  Each card has is own unique photo from an American National Park, Monument or Memorial.  3-1/2 X 2-1/2" Cards.  NN-IM-63-PLY

Eagle Photo Playing Cards

Closely related to falcons and hawks, there are 59 species of eagles on every continent except Antarctica.  The bald eagle, Haliaeetus leucocephalus, lives only in North America.  One of North America's most beautiful and majestic birds, the bald eagle is a powerful hunter and an excellent fisherman.  As many as a half-million may have soared in the U.S. skies when the bird was chosen in 1782 as the symbol for the new nation, a symbol of the high ideals of freedom, strength, and courage.  Each suit has its own unique photo!  3-1/2 X 2-1/2" Cards.  NN-IM-80-PLY

Coast Redwoods Photo Playing Cards

Soaring 370 feet above the forest floor, the world's tallest measured tree is a coast redwood.  The Latin, Sequoia sempervirens, means "everlasting" and refers to the trees' ability to spout from trunks and roots more often than from seed.  The trees live an average of 500-700 years, but 1500 year-old trees have been found.  Water is the life-giver in the redwood forest - from summertime fog gently bathing the tree tops to 100 inches of wintertime rain, which feeds the rivers and streams and nurtures a dense and diverse forest.  Each suit has its own unique photo!  3-1/2 X 2-1/2" Cards.  NN-IM-34-PLY

Grand Circle Photo Playing Cards

The Grand Circle is a 1,400-mile area encompassing the four corner states of Arizona, Colorado, New Mexico and Utah.  Bordered on the north by the Uinta Mountains, on the east by the Rocky Mountains, on the south by the Sonoran and Painted Desert, and on the west by the Great Basin, this region boasts some of the most spectacular and varied terrain on earth.  Elevations within the Grand Circle range from 2,000 feet, at the bottom of the Grand Canyon, to over 10,000 feet on the plateaus of Southern Utah.  Each value has its own unique photo! 3-1/2 X 2-1/2" Cards.  NN-IM-51-PLY
